Overview
STM32F723E-DISCO from STMicroelectronics is a Discovery kit centered on the STM32F723IEK6 Arm® Cortex®-M7 microcontroller (512 KB Flash, 192 KB SRAM, BGA176), featuring a 240×240 capacitive-touch TFT LCD, dual USB OTG (HS/FS), SAI audio codec, four digital ST-MEMS microphones, 8-Mbit PSRAM, and 512-Mbit Quad-SPI NOR Flash - designed for rapid prototyping of high-performance embedded applications in industrial HMI and audio edge nodes.

Technical Context
The kit implements a complete evaluation platform around the STM32F723IEK6 MCU, with on-board ST-LINK/V2-1 debugger supporting mass storage, Virtual COM port, and SWD debugging - eliminating need for external tools. It integrates parallel-interface LCD timing control, SAI-driven stereo audio I/O, and configurable power routing (ST-LINK VBUS, USB, or external 3.3/5.0 V).
Expansion is standardized across three interfaces: ARDUINO® Uno V3 headers for general-purpose I/O, Pmod™ for FPGA-compatible peripherals, and STMod+ for fanout daughterboard compatibility with MikroElektronika Click boards™ and Seeed Studio™ Grove modules - enabling modular, application-specific hardware extension without PCB redesign.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| Core | Arm Cortex-M7 @ up to 216 MHz - enables deterministic real-time execution and DSP-intensive tasks like FFT-based audio analysis or motor control loops. |
| Memory | 512 KB Flash + 192 KB SRAM - sufficient for complex RTOS-based firmware with graphics stack and audio buffers. |
| LCD Interface | 240×240 parallel RGB interface with capacitive touch controller - supports responsive GUIs without external display driver IC. |
| Audio Subsystem | SAI interface + integrated audio codec + 4x digital MEMS mics - enables full-duplex voice capture and playback with low-latency digital audio path. |
| USB Connectivity | OTG HS and OTG FS ports - allows simultaneous host/peripheral roles, e.g., USB mass storage + HID device emulation. |
| Expansion Support | ARDUINO Uno V3, Pmod, STMod+ - ensures interoperability with >100 off-the-shelf sensor, wireless, and actuator modules. |
| On-board Debug | ST-LINK/V2-1 with USB re-enumeration - provides seamless firmware download, debug, and serial logging without additional hardware. |

FAQ
Does STM32F723E-DISCO include an integrated debugger?
Yes - it features an on-board ST-LINK/V2-1 debugger/programmer with USB re-enumeration capability supporting mass storage, Virtual COM port, and SWD debug interface. No external JTAG/SWD probe is required for firmware download or real-time debugging.
What display resolution and interface does the onboard LCD support?
The board integrates a 240×240-pixel TFT LCD with parallel RGB interface and integrated capacitive touch controller. It connects directly to the STM32F723IEK6's LTDC peripheral and uses the touch controller's I²C interface for coordinate reporting.
Can STM32F723E-DISCO be powered from USB alone?
Yes - it supports flexible power options: ST-LINK USB VBUS, user USB OTG HS/FS connectors, or external 3.3 V/5.0 V sources. The board automatically selects and regulates input, enabling standalone operation from a single USB cable during development.
Which expansion standards are natively supported?
The board provides three standardized interfaces: ARDUINO® Uno V3 headers (digital/analog/PWM/I²C/SPI), Pmod™ (6-pin SPI/I²C/GPIO), and STMod+ (10-pin mikroBUS™-compatible) - all electrically isolated and mapped to dedicated MCU peripherals per the UM2140 user manual.
